Food services should be... washed, rinsed, and sanitized after each use. Proper steps to wash dishes -. A. Clean and sanitize the sink. B. Scrape extra food into the garbage. C. Wash dishes in hot soapy water. D. Rinse dishes with clean hot water. E. Sanitize with an approved sanitizer. Get your Food Handlers Card today!Food service workers are required to obtain a food handler card within 30 days of beginning work. Food handler cards issued in any Oregon county are valid throughout Oregon. The card is valid for three years. If you have a valid food manager training certificate, it is accepted in lieu of a food handler card. For more information, please visit ...Salem, Oregon 97301. Click here for a map and directions. Training Required The goal of this program is to provide you with a basic understanding of food safety.Incoming cold foods must be inspected and received at 41°F or below. If you serve clams or oysters, keep shell fish tags for 90 days. Foods have to come from approved sources. No home canned foods allowed. No food from unapproved sources allowed. All pre-cooked or prepared foods sold in a restaurant must come from a licensed and inspected place.
